From quirky color combinations to innovative layouts, let’s dive deep into some unusual kitchen ideas that can transform your culinary haven.Creative Color Schemes to Brighten Your KitchenWho said kitchens have to be bland? Embrace bold colors like deep teal or mustard yellow. A soft, neutral palette with hints of vibrant colors can make your kitchen feel lively and inviting. Consider painting your cabinets in an unexpected hue or using colorful backsplashes to create a focal point. Let’s be honest, who hasn’t struggled with a small room? A smart color choice can make your kitchen seem larger and more open.Innovative Layouts for Functional SpacesThink beyond the traditional kitchen triangle. Open floor plans that connect the kitchen to the living area can create a more social environment. Adding an island that serves as a cooking and dining space can maximize functionality. Consider floating shelves instead of upper cabinets to add openness and display decorative items.Unique Materials for a Distinctive LookUsing unconventional materials can add character to your kitchen. Think about incorporating reclaimed wood for a rustic vibe or stainless steel for a sleek, modern edge. Don’t shy away from mixing and matching textures like concrete countertops with warm wood cabinets.
